On a coordinate plane, a piecewise function has 4 lines. The first line has an open circle at (0, 0) and continues horizontally to a closed circle at (1, 0). The second line has an open circle at (1, 4) and continues horizontally to a closed circle at (3, 4). The third line has an open circle at (3, 6) and continues horizontally to a closed circle at (4, 6). The fourth line has an open circle at (4, 10) and continues horizontally with an arrow instead of an endpoint. The cost of parking in a garage, in dollars, can be modeled by a step function whose graph is shown. How much does it cost to park for 3 hours and 45 minutes? $3 $4 $6 $10
